#include <stdio.h> // sprintf
#include <ch554.h>
#include <system.h> // mcu_config()
#include <time.h> // millis(), delay()
#include <oled.h> // OLED
#include <ina219.h> // INA219
#include <gpio.h>
#include <buzzer.h>
#define SHUNT0_EN P30
#define SHUNT1_EN P31
#define SHUNT2_EN P32
#define ENCODER_CLK P11
#define ENCODER_DT P33
#define ENCODER_SW P34
uint8_t encoder_value = 0;
__xdata const uint8_t warningSound[] = {1, C4, 1};
// https://forum.arduino.cc/t/reading-rotary-encoders-as-a-state-machine/937388
uint8_t process_encoder()
{
__data static uint8_t state = 0;
__bit CLKstate = PIN_read(ENCODER_CLK);
__bit DTstate = PIN_read(ENCODER_DT);
switch (state)
{
case 0: // Idle state, encoder not turning
if (!CLKstate)
{ // Turn clockwise and CLK goes low first
state = 1;
}
else if (!DTstate)
{ // Turn anticlockwise and DT goes low first
state = 4;
}
break;
// Clockwise rotation
case 1:
if (!DTstate)
{ // Continue clockwise and DT will go low after CLK
state = 2;
}
break;
case 2:
if (CLKstate)
{ // Turn further and CLK will go high first
state = 3;
}
break;
case 3:
if (CLKstate && DTstate)
{ // Both CLK and DT now high as the encoder completes one step clockwise
state = 0;
++encoder_value;
return 1;
}
break;
// Anticlockwise rotation
case 4: // As for clockwise but with CLK and DT reversed
if (!CLKstate)
{
state = 5;
}
break;
case 5:
if (DTstate)
{
state = 6;
}
break;
case 6:
if (CLKstate && DTstate)
{
state = 0;
--encoder_value;
return 1;
}
break;
}
return 0;
}
void startup()
{
// Set MCU Frequency
mcu_config();
delay(5);
// Rotary encoder
PIN_input_PU(ENCODER_CLK);
PIN_input_PU(ENCODER_DT);
PIN_input_PU(ENCODER_SW);
// Enable shunt 0 by default
PIN_output(SHUNT0_EN);
PIN_output(SHUNT1_EN);
PIN_output(SHUNT2_EN);
PIN_high(SHUNT0_EN);
PIN_low(SHUNT1_EN);
PIN_low(SHUNT2_EN);
initTimer();
initBuzzer();
INA219_init();
OLED_init();
}
void main()
{
__xdata char buf[25];
__xdata int8_t recalibrate = 0;
__data uint32_t last_system_time = 0;
__data int32_t shunt_voltage_uV;
__data int32_t last_bus_voltage_mV = -1;
__data int32_t last_power_uW = -1;
__data int32_t last_current_uA = -1;
__data int32_t bus_voltage_mV;
__data int32_t power_uW;
__data int32_t current_uA;
// Shunt resistor 0 = 0.1 Ω
// Shunt resistor 1 = 1 Ω
// Shunt resistor 2 = 10 Ω
__data uint8_t shunt = 0; // Use small shunt resistor by default
__bit low_volt = 0;
startup();
OLED_clear();
OLED_printxy(0, 0, "-----Power Meter-----");
OLED_printxy(0, 1, "Voltage V");
OLED_printxy(0, 2, "Current mA");
OLED_printxy(0, 3, "Power mW");
playBuzzer(warningSound);
while (1)
{
if (process_encoder())
{
// TODO: functions
sprintf(buf, "enc = %3u", encoder_value);
OLED_printxy(0, 7, buf);
}
if (millis() - last_system_time >= 50)
{
last_system_time = millis();
shunt_voltage_uV = INA219_get_shunt_voltage_uV();
bus_voltage_mV = INA219_get_bus_voltage_mV();
power_uW = INA219_get_power_uW();
current_uA = INA219_get_current_uA();
if (shunt_voltage_uV != 0 && current_uA == 0)
{
INA219_init();
delay(100);
recalibrate++;
continue;
}
if (low_volt == 1 && bus_voltage_mV >= 1500)
{
low_volt = 0;
}
if (bus_voltage_mV < 1200 || current_uA < 0)
{
low_volt = 1;
OLED_printxy(8, 1, " -");
OLED_printxy(8, 2, " -");
OLED_printxy(8, 3, " -");
last_bus_voltage_mV = -1;
last_power_uW = -1;
last_current_uA = -1;
// Reset to shunt 0
if (shunt != 0)
{
PIN_high(SHUNT0_EN);
PIN_low(SHUNT1_EN);
PIN_low(SHUNT2_EN);
INA219_switch_shunt(0);
shunt = 0;
}
}
if (!low_volt)
{
// Switch from shunt 0 to shunt 1 if current is <= 100 mA
if (current_uA <= 100000 && shunt == 0)
{
PIN_high(SHUNT1_EN);
PIN_low(SHUNT0_EN);
INA219_switch_shunt(1);
shunt = 1;
delay(100); // Wait for INA219 to get new data
}
// Switch from shunt 1 to shunt 2 if current is <= 10 mA
if (current_uA <= 10000 && shunt == 1)
{
PIN_high(SHUNT2_EN);
PIN_low(SHUNT1_EN);
INA219_switch_shunt(2);
shunt = 2;
delay(100); // Wait for INA219 to get new data
}
// Switch from shunt 1 to shunt 0 if current is > 105 mA
if (current_uA > 105000 && shunt == 1)
{
PIN_high(SHUNT0_EN);
PIN_low(SHUNT1_EN);
INA219_switch_shunt(0);
shunt = 0;
delay(100); // Wait for INA219 to get new data
}
// Switch from shunt 2 to shunt 1 if current is > 15 mA
if (current_uA > 15000 && shunt == 2)
{
PIN_high(SHUNT1_EN);
PIN_low(SHUNT2_EN);
INA219_switch_shunt(1);
shunt = 1;
delay(100); // Wait for INA219 to get new data
}
if (bus_voltage_mV != last_bus_voltage_mV)
{
sprintf(buf, "%4lu.%03lu", bus_voltage_mV / 1000, bus_voltage_mV % 1000);
OLED_printxy(8, 1, buf);
last_bus_voltage_mV = bus_voltage_mV;
}
if (current_uA != last_current_uA)
{
sprintf(buf, "%4ld.%03ld", current_uA / 1000, current_uA % 1000);
OLED_printxy(8, 2, buf);
last_current_uA = current_uA;
}
if (power_uW != last_power_uW)
{
sprintf(buf, "%6ld.%1ld", power_uW / 1000, (power_uW / 100) % 10);
OLED_printxy(8, 3, buf);
last_power_uW = power_uW;
}
}
sprintf(buf, "Recal=%d Shunt=%d", recalibrate, shunt);
OLED_printxy(0, 6, buf);
}
}
}
